Durability

It is essential to think about the durability of a folding treadmill, especially if it will be used frequently. You need to ensure that it can stand up to the strain of a rigorous workout or long run without deteriorating. In general, treadmills that fold are more durable than non-folding models however this doesn't mean that there's no way to find a non-folding model that's just as strong. The old saying "you get what you pay for" applies especially for treadmills. The more expensive models are often stronger and more robust than the less expensive ones. This is due to the fact that the more expensive models are usually constructed of higher quality materials and have more safety features.

The most common design for a treadmill frame that folds is the fold-on-pin (FOP) style, where the deck of the running belt is raised to meet the console mast. Certain treadmills have hinges with multiple links to create a more robust folding mechanism. This allows the treadmill's motion to be similar to that of garage doors. It is also easier to open and shut.

Safety

Make sure to select the treadmill that folds so that it is both safe and quiet. A reputable model will have an emergency key that you can put on your clothing while using the treadmill. If you lose your balance and fall off the treadmill, this key will stop the belt to avoid injury. Some models also have a built-in cooling fan to keep you cool, as well as an area for storage to safeguard your valuables.

In comparison to treadmills that do not fold They are more secure and portable. The deck is typically designed to fold up between the handrails. This can reduce the amount of space they take up in a room. The wheels on the majority of folding treadmills allow them to be moved with ease when they are not being used. In terms of safety, however, they should never be placed against the wall or a piece of furniture, as they could fall and cause injury.

If you're looking for a treadmill that folds up be sure to verify the maximum supported user weight and the top speed of the unit. It is also important to ensure that the motor is able to handle your demands. A strong motor will allow for an easier and more comfortable workout.

The size of the deck should be at least 1,75 metres in length and 0.4 meters wide. You don't want your running to be difficult due to the fact that the treadmill isn't big enough. Also, you must consider the slope of the treadmill, as a greater gradient will increase the intensity of your exercise.
